High-Rigidity Machine Bed and Structural Integrity
The foundation of the LT120 is a heavy-duty, heat-treated carbon steel bed. The frame undergoes a rigorous stress-relief annealing process at 600°C followed by vibration aging to ensure long-term structural stability and resistance to thermal deformation. This process is critical for maintaining micron-level precision during high-speed 3KW operations. The gantry is constructed from aerospace-grade aluminum alloy, providing the necessary lightness for high acceleration (up to 1.2G) without compromising the rigidity required for accurate beam positioning.
Advanced 120mm Square Pneumatic Chuck System
Unlike standard round chucks, the LT120 features a specialized 120mm square pneumatic chuck system designed for versatile profile handling. This system provides superior clamping force and centering accuracy for square, rectangular, oval, and unconventional profiles. The full-stroke pneumatic design eliminates the need for manual jaw adjustments when switching between tube sizes within the 120mm range. The chuck’s high rotational speed (up to 120 RPM) significantly reduces cycle times for complex geometries and intricate hole patterns.
3KW Fiber Laser Integration and Optical Path
The 3KW fiber laser source provides the optimal power density for cutting carbon steel, stainless steel, aluminum, and brass. The optical path is protected by a fully enclosed pressurized system to prevent dust contamination. The cutting head features autofocus technology, which automatically adjusts the focal point during the piercing and cutting cycles to account for material thickness variations. With a 3KW output, the LT120 achieves clean, burr-free edges on stainless steel up to 8mm and carbon steel up to 12mm, reducing the need for secondary finishing processes.
Zero-Tailing Technology and Material Efficiency
Material utilization is a primary cost driver in tube fabrication. The LT120 incorporates a specialized “zero-tailing” or ultra-short tailing mechanism. By utilizing a synchronized dual-chuck movement or an optional three-chuck configuration, the machine can process the tube almost to the very end of the stock. This reduces the scrap length to as little as 50mm-80mm, compared to the 200mm-300mm industry standard. For high-volume production, these material savings directly impact the bottom line and ROI of the equipment.
Precision Motion Control and Drive Systems
The LT120 utilizes high-precision rack and pinion systems paired with linear guide rails from industry-leading manufacturers. The motion is driven by high-torque Yaskawa or Panasonic bus-type servo motors, ensuring synchronized movement across the X, Y, and Z axes. The integration of EtherCAT bus control allows for real-time communication between the CNC controller and the drive system, resulting in smoother interpolation and higher cornering speeds. This is particularly evident when cutting complex intersections or small-diameter holes where traditional systems often struggle with vibration.

Software and Intelligent Nesting
The LT120 is powered by professional tube cutting software, such as CypTube, which integrates seamlessly with CAD/CAM nesting programs like TubesT. The software supports the direct import of IGS and STEP files, allowing for rapid transition from design to production. Advanced features include “One-Click Nesting,” which optimizes the layout of parts on a single tube to minimize waste, and “Common Line Cutting,” which allows two parts to share a single cut path, further reducing processing time and gas consumption. The system also includes real-time monitoring of gas pressure, laser power, and cutting speed to ensure consistent quality across entire batches.
Auxiliary Systems and Safety
To maintain peak performance, the LT120 includes an integrated dual-circuit water cooling system that independently regulates the temperature of the laser source and the cutting head. This prevents thermal lensing and extends the lifespan of optical components. For safety, the machine is equipped with a fully enclosed laser safety glass housing (optional) and an automated lubrication system that ensures the longevity of the mechanical drive components. The dust extraction system is divided into zones, activating only in the area where cutting is currently occurring to maximize suction efficiency and maintain a clean working environment.
